  • 4K Ultra HD
    Ultra HD TV has four times the resolution of a conventional Full HD TV. With over 8 million pixels and our unique Ultra Resolution Upscaling technology, you'll experience the best possible picture quality. The higher the quality of your original content, the better images and resolution you will be able to experience. Enjoy improved sharpness, increased depth perception, superior contrast, smooth natural motion and flawless details.

  • OLED TV
    Philips OLED is the next generation of TV technology. Unlike conventional LED TVs, OLED doesn't need a backlight. Each pixel makes its own colour and light. When they are turned off, they are completely black. With such deeper blacks, you get enhanced colours and astonishing contrast that allow you to enjoy the purest, most lifelike image produced from a Philips TV yet.
